Content review is a necessary task to verify and validate that creators comply with policies.

On Steemit, plagiarism, content duplication, spamming, and copyright infringement are not accepted; these practices are considered abusive, as they damage the reputation and sustainability of the platform.

On the Steem Watcher team, I am responsible for reviewing content and reporting any abuse detected to prevent future violations of the content protocol.
